PAMPHYLIA, Aspendos. Circa 465-430 BC. AR Stater (19.5mm, 10.89 g, 8h). Warrior advancing right, holding shield and spear / Triskeles; EΣ and Π above; below, lion standing right; all within incuse square. SNG BN –; SNG von Aulock –; SNG Copenhagen –; BMC 9 = Traité II 869, pl. XXIII, 20 (same rev. die); Boston MFA 2095 = Warren 1235 (same dies). Good VF, countermark on obverse, countermark and test cut on reverse. Very rare.
